Eye allergies occur when the eyes react to something that irritates them. The eyes produce a substance called histamine to fight off the allergen. This reaction causes your eyes to become red, itchy and watery.

Berberis aristata known as “Daruharidra” in Ayurveda is a versatile medicinal plant used singly or in combination with other medicinal plants for treating a variety of ailments like ear problems, enlargement of spleen, morning/evening sickness, snakebite, and so forth. In addition, the decoction of root or stem of Berberis known as “Rasaut” is specifically used in eye and ear disease, skin disorders, and indolent ulcers. Its use in the management of infected wounds has also been described in Ayurvedic classical texts.
